Output 3fea31a84d125e67ee37d71065409f4b2166bec2716453224cb549148d322185:0

value
83646850
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3daf6e3ef19ce9a7d1e8d85855b8c2a6832d5cbd OP_EQUAL
address
37KBJP2KQK2z21BL6DpLLiJmf1AhGLYytx
transaction
3fea31a84d125e67ee37d71065409f4b2166bec2716453224cb549148d322185
spent
true